In a postponed match from the 12th round of the Brasileirão 2025, which should have taken place in June, Botafogo and Mirassol drew 3 x 3 at the Nilton Santos Stadium this Wednesday (17).
The match was one of those classic "there are things that only happen with Botafogo".
In the first half, the Glorious played in "2024 mode": with speed and verticality, they easily opened a 3 x 0 lead with goals from Savarino, Chris Ramos, and Montoro.
But after the break, Botafogo returned to being the "2025 team". That is, a slow team disconnected from what was happening on the field.
Mirassol, on the other hand, showed why they are the big sensation of the Brasileirão 2025.
In less than a minute, Chico da Costa scored. Then, defender Jemmes fired a rocket to "ignite" the match. And finally, Lucas Ramon sealed the draw.
The second-best attack in the Brasileirão with 39 goals, only behind Flamengo (47 goals), Mirassol conceded three goals for the first time in the championship.
And Botafogo, in turn, had also never conceded three goals in the Brasileirão.
